How is moving to Bulgaria
Bulgaria is a member of the European Union, which becomes a decisive factor in choosing a country for immigration for many foreigners. Obtaining a Bulgarian passport automatically makes an immigrant an EU citizen. The state has inexpensive products and utilities, low taxes, affordable prices for residential real estate and other advantages for arriving foreigners. Immigration to Bulgaria is carried out in several ways:
- Employment is a common reason for citizens to move from other countries. After concluding an employment contract with a potential employer, a foreigner can obtain a work permit, get a visa and come to a European country. Working migration allows you to obtain citizenship, but you need to live in Bulgaria for at least 10 years with a residence permit, and after that - in the status of a permanent resident with permanent residence.
- Repatriation. Occurs according to Art. 15 of the Law of Bulgaria "On Citizenship". You can become a citizen of the country if you confirm your ethnicity - one of the ancestors must be Bulgarian. A foreigner submits an application, collects documents and receives a certificate of Bulgarian origin from the State Agency for Bulgarians Abroad. After confirming belonging to the Bulgarian people, he registers an application for citizenship.
- Business. Low tax rates and wide prospects for commerce attract entrepreneurs to the European state. Immigration consists in opening a representative office of a foreign company here. Another option to move to Bulgaria is to get a business visa. An immigrant can apply for a residence permit for a year with an extension. After 5 years, he has the right to obtain permanent residence status, and after another 5 - citizenship.
- Investments. All investors who have invested in the country's economy from 512 thousand euros can count on obtaining citizenship. It is not necessary to live in Bulgaria, it is not required to speak Bulgarian fluently. After obtaining the status of a citizen, the initial deposit is returned to the investor in full.
- Education. Programs for foreign students who can obtain a long-term residence permit in Bulgaria on a type D visa. After obtaining a visa, you need to apply for a residence permit at the National Migration Department.
- Marriage or family reunification. Marriage or marriage with a citizen (citizen) of Bulgaria makes it possible to obtain a residence permit in a simplified manner. Immigration within the framework of family reunification is another option to legally move and live in the republic.
There are also programs for refugees and pensioners. Foreigners of advanced age are allowed to reside in Bulgaria if they meet the established requirements - sufficient amount of money in the account, type D visa, account in a Bulgarian bank, availability of a place to live.
Mistakes when moving
Bulgaria is a country with a high level of loyalty to foreigners. But any mistakes by immigrants can provoke a denial or extension of permission to stay in the country, forever blocking the path to citizenship. The most common "misses" of foreigners during immigration:
- incorrect registration of the questionnaire, application;
- incomplete list of documents;
- conviction of the applicant in the forgery of documents;
- providing knowingly false information;
- violation of the laws of Bulgaria or an EU country;
- illegal activity outside a work visa.
There are mistakes by immigrants that do not prevent obtaining a residence permit, permanent residence or citizenship, but create difficulties when moving and living in the country. Frustrating blunders include:
- The stories of acquaintances and bloggers about heavenly life in Bulgaria are embellished, although this EU country is the most financially accessible for immigrants.
- Seeking advice and assistance from an incompetent agency to assist in filling out documents and obtaining papers.
- Ignoring the need to learn the Bulgarian language, local traditions and customs.
- "Delay" in sending documents to the relevant institutions - increases the waiting time for permits for obtaining a residence permit, permanent residence.
- Moving to a foreign country financially unprepared - under any circumstances, you need to have money for the first time.
To avoid annoying mistakes, immigrants need to carefully prepare for moving to Bulgaria. It is necessary to collect all the required documents, learn the Bulgarian language, conclude a contract for employment. Then you can live in a new country without any problems.
